Two suspected of producing fake documents

-

SANDAKAN: An Indonesian woman was among two people arrested on suspicion of producing fake identifica­tion documents.

Sabah Immigratio­n director Musa Sulaiman said both suspects were arrested during Ops Mega 3.0 at 12.40pm on Monday.

Acting on informatio­n, eight officers raided a convenienc­e store at a block of flats in Batu 2.5, Jalan Utara.

“They discovered a room with a photocopy machine and printer, believed to have been used to produce fake documents.

“Other related items were also seized as evidence,” he said.

A local man, aged 31, has been released on police bail.

The 28-year-old Indonesian woman with a temporary resident card is being held at the Sibuga detention centre.

Both suspects will be investigat­ed under Section 55D of the Immigratio­n Act 1959/63 and Immigratio­n Regulation­s 1959/63.
